## CX surface guardrails
|
||
|
||
**Intents and training phrases**
|
||
Keep neutral casing and tokenizer parity with your retriever. If ΔS is flat across k, the issue is metric or index rather than phrases. See [retrieval-playbook.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/retrieval-playbook.md).
|
||
|
||
**Pages and routes**
|
||
Split policy text into system context that never mixes with user turns. Force cite-then-explain on every page that answers. See [data-contracts.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/data-contracts.md).
|
||
|
||
**Webhooks**
|
||
Enforce strict argument schemas and echo them back. Log `ΔS`, `λ_state`, `INDEX_HASH`, `snippet_id`. If flip states appear, clamp with BBAM. See [retrieval-traceability.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/retrieval-traceability.md).
|
||
|
||
**Knowledge connectors**
|
||
Rebuild with semantic chunking when ΔS stays ≥ 0.60 after reranking. Verify with a small gold set. See [embedding-vs-semantic.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/embedding-vs-semantic.md).
|
||
|
||
**Live ops**
|
||
Add probes and backoff guards for first-call crashes after deploy. See [ops/live\_monitoring\_rag.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/ops/live_monitoring_rag.md), [ops/debug\_playbook.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/ops/debug_playbook.md).

## Minimal webhook recipe
|
||
|
||
1. **Warm-up fence**
|
||
Check `VECTOR_READY`, `INDEX_HASH`, secrets. Short-circuit if not ready. See [bootstrap-ordering.md](https://github.com/onestardao/WFGY/blob/main/ProblemMap/bootstrap-ordering.md).
|
||
|
||
2. **Retrieval step**
|
||
Call retriever with explicit metric. Return `snippet_id`, `section_id`, `source_url`, `offsets`, `tokens`.
|
||
|
||
3. **ΔS probe**
|
||
Compute ΔS(question, retrieved). If ≥ 0.60, set `needs_fix=true`.
|
||
|
||
4. **Answer step**
|
||
LLM reads TXT OS and WFGY schema. Enforce cite-then-explain with the retrieved snippet set.
|
||
|
||
5. **Trace sink**
|
||
Store `question`, `ΔS`, `λ_state`, `INDEX_HASH`, `snippet_id`, `dedupe_key`.
